About Us:
At Collingwood Park State School, we are proud to offer a high-quality education for every child from Prep to Year 6 in a safe, inclusive, and disciplined environment. We are a community where every student is valued, welcomed, and supported to reach their full potential.
Our curriculum is designed to challenge students to think critically, communicate effectively, be creative, reflect thoughtfully, and understand the world around them. We embrace the diversity of our student body and encourage students to become both independent and collaborative learners.
Strong partnerships with parents, carers, and our local community are central to our success. We collaborate with early childhood providers for a smooth transition into Prep and maintain strong ties with local high schools to support a seamless move to secondary education.
We are proud to be the hub of our community. Welcome to Collingwood Park State School—a place where every child belongs and every child shines.
About the Role:
Responsibilities include, but not limited to;
- Provide strategic leadership alongside the Principal to develop, communicate, and implement a shared vision that promotes excellence in teaching, learning, student achievement, and continuous school improvement.
- Support the effective leadership and day-to-day management of the school, including deputising for the Principal when required, while modelling ethical, values-based leadership and high professional standards.
- Foster an inclusive, respectful, and socially just school culture by setting high expectations for staff and students and promoting wellbeing, equity, and positive educational outcomes for all learners.
- Build and strengthen collaborative partnerships with parents, carers, government agencies, industry, business, and the wider community to enhance opportunities and outcomes for students.
- Ensure effective governance and strategic management by applying relevant legislation and departmental policies, leading future-focused initiatives, managing resources responsibly, and engaging in ongoing professional learning to support school priorities.
